向我們如果在Java中調用C++裏面的方法,有的時候發現並不執行,也不知道問題卡住哪裏,這個時候在Androidstudio下面會有這樣的一片紅:
,這個時候就可以通過doc命令行查看在C++哪一行報錯,:
前面的exe是自己本地NDK目錄下的路徑, -C -f -e 照着寫,然後就是你項目中調用so的存放地址,最後的就是圖一的圈圈裏面的。這樣運行就可以看到是在哪個CPP文件裏面出的錯了。
向我們如果在Java中調用C++裏面的方法,有的時候發現並不執行,也不知道問題卡住哪裏,這個時候在Androidstudio下面會有這樣的一片紅:
,這個時候就可以通過doc命令行查看在C++哪一行報錯,:
前面的exe是自己本地NDK目錄下的路徑, -C -f -e 照着寫,然後就是你項目中調用so的存放地址,最後的就是圖一的圈圈裏面的。這樣運行就可以看到是在哪個CPP文件裏面出的錯了。